Claude Rains Is The Invisble Man

Friday, February 2nd, 2007

invman1.JPG

Here is a great bit of trivia for a fine Friday afternoon: Did you know that Claude Rains is “The Invisible Man”?

Sounds like a silly question, right? But in the 1933 film version of the H.G. Wells classic the actor who played the title role in “The Invisible Man” was named Claude Rains. This was a wonderful wink at the fans from the guys behind Heroes.

He’s almost up there with Bella Lugosi as the go to guy in genre movies like “The Wolf Man”. He also did his share of classic movies of the period like Casablanca, which my wife would love.

Did You Know Ando Was From South Korea?

Wednesday, January 31st, 2007

Ando, or rather the actor who plays Ando, James Kyson Lee isn’t Japanese at all. In fact, he doesn’t speak or even understand it! Check out this quote from TV Guide:

TV Guide: So did you and Masi dish on the set in Japanese?
Takei: Better! He and I both speak Spanish, so we were chatting with each other en español. It was blowing minds! I am also really impressed with James Kyson Lee, who plays Ando (see related TVGuide.com Q&A). Do you know that he is from South Korea and does not understand nor speak Japanese? I was dumbfounded. He has a fantastic ear. It’s one thing to mimic a foreign language, but it’s quite another to be able to act in it. Amazing.

He does such a great job I would have never guessed. Read the whole interview with George Takei to get a little more behind the scenes on Heroes. I don’t think they could have picked a better person to play Hiro’s father with all the fan boy obsession Hiro has with Star Trek.

Did you know…

Sunday, November 5th, 2006

that this is Hayden Panettiere’s second time portraying a cheerleader? She played a displaced cheerleader trying to prove herself in a new school in 2006’s Bring It On: All or Nothing. While both roles deal with teen angst and social pressure, the earlier film doesn’t quite have the drama that comes with being nearly indestructable.

9th Wonders Artist

Wednesday, November 1st, 2006

Since the start of the show, I’ve been fascinated by the artwork that is attributed to Isaac Mendez. Isaac’s work, paintings and comic book, is in actuality that work of real life artist Tim Sale. Sale has produced artwork for many A list characters in the Marvel and DC universes.
